We didn’t suffer a single defeat: the Ukrainian women’s team won the “gold” of the Chess Olympiad for the second time in history

It should be noted that at the competitions the “blue-yellows” performed in a star line-up: Maria and Anna Muzychuk, Anna Ushenina, Yulia Osmak and Natalia Buksa.

At the previous 2018 Olympics, Ukrainians took second place, losing only to the Chinese team.. Ukrainians approached the Chess Olympiad-2022 in the status of the second number in the rating. The leaders of the women's ranking were chess players from India.

The competition consisted of 11 rounds, in which 162 teams participated..

Ukraine approached the final 11th round without losing a single confrontation. In the last round, Ukraine had to play with Poland - another contender for victory in the Chess Olympiad. Ukraine won two out of four games against Poland. Maria Muzychuk defeated Alina Kashlinskaya: on the 35th move, the polka refused to continue the game. In the final game, Ushenina put the squeeze on the Polish chess player Olivia Kelbasa and brought the team a second victory. Two more games in the confrontation between Ukraine and Poland were drawn. Thanks to this, Ukraine defeated Poland in a confrontation with a score of 3:1.

As a result, Ukraine finished the tournament undefeated:

seven wins and four draws.. The blue-yellows have 18 points. Georgia has the same amount, but they lost to Ukrainian women in an additional indicator.

At the Men's Chess Olympiad, Ukraine took the final 31st place, scoring 14 points after 11 rounds.
